USB to Analog
Based on GCodeToAnalog by GaudiLabs modded grbl firmware.
Uploading the code to Arduino Micro:
avrdude -c stk500v1 -p atmega32u4 -P /dev/ttyACM0 -b19200 -U flash:w:/home/dusjagr/Documents/SGMK/gcode_plotter/GCodeToAnalog-master/grbl-atmega32u4-support-8c_analog/grbl.hex

TO DO
Connect pen lift from z-axes
Done with NPN BC457 and 5V relais.
optimizing settings
grbl settings
>>> $$ $0=40.000 (x, step/mm) $1=40.000 (y, step/mm) $2=10.000 (z, step/mm) $3=10 (step pulse, usec) $4=400.000 (default feed, mm/min) $5=50000.000 (default seek, mm/min) $6=12 (step port invert mask, int:00001100) $7=1 (step idle delay, msec) $8=100.000 (acceleration, mm/sec^2) $9=0.050 (junction deviation, mm) $10=0.100 (arc, mm/segment) $11=25 (n-arc correction, int) $12=3 (n-decimals, int) $13=0 (report inches, bool) $14=1 (auto start, bool) $15=0 (invert step enable, bool) $16=0 (hard limits, bool) $17=0 (homing cycle, bool) $18=0 (homing dir invert mask, int:00000000) $19=250.000 (homing feed, mm/min) $20=250.000 (homing seek, mm/min) $21=100 (homing debounce, msec) $22=1.000 (homing pull-off, mm) ok
Increasing the acceleration helped a loooot!
Change in inkscape gcodetools
feed (kinda the speed) best to change in the default tool settings in inkscape.
